Helium
isoprime precisION
The system uses Helium as both a carrier gas and as a valve actuation gas. For valve actuation the helium is static, so the consumption of He during valve actuation is very low. The MOVPT injection valves require 50-55psi (~4bar) of gas to operate.
To prevent pressure breakthrough on the isoprime precisION MOVPT, the pressure can be tuned between 3-4bar. This is a variable setting, with most systems running at 4 bar (default pressure).
GC
The GC system requires 50-55psi (~4bar) compressed air to operate the Heart Cut Valve.
iso FLOW
The iso FLOW system requires 50-55 psi input. This input pressure is set at the same pressure as the IRMS helium gas input pressure
EA
EA system will require a dedicated supply of 1.25bar.
The effect of this is that there has to be up to three different supply pressures to cover EA and GC combinations. Any inlets supplied with an isoprime precisION will be supplied with a pressure regulator for each inlet. An example of the Helium supply setup is shown in Figure 3-1.
